This means they 2 can't be treated as any www/mod_*. You can install www/apache13-fp OR www/apache13-modssl instead of www/apache13, and feel happy to use other www/mod_*. Apache-SSL will install a new httpsd. Personally I will install it into a different ${PREFIX} and run both httpd and httpsd.
